Meet our surgeon,

Dr. Sam Hurcombe

Accent Divider Image

Dr. Sam Hurcombe, an Aussie, graduated from veterinary school at Murdoch University in 2003 with first-class honors. He then completed a residency in internal medicine (ACVIM), a master’s degree, and a fellowship in emergency and critical care (ACVECC). He’s since provided surgical services in both university and private practice settings around the world. He’s taught hundreds of veterinary students, interns, and residents, and has published widely on a variety of surgery and critical care topics. Now Dr. Hurcombe is excited to offer premier care to the pets of New York City and surrounding boroughs.

Pet Surgery FAQs for New Yorkers

Accent Divider Image

Are you a primary care center?

We focus exclusively on surgical services. We serve as an extension of each pet’s care team, and collaborate closely with primary care vets to ensure the best possible outcomes. 

What if my pet’s condition is urgent?

While our team is well equipped and trained to handle a wide range of surgical cases, pets that are very sick or severely injured should be treated at a critical care facility.

What payment options do you have?

We offer a variety of payment options, including cash, all major credit cards, CareCredit (a credit card designed specifically for medical financing), and Scratchpay (which offers simple payment plans for medical financing, including some with zero interest).

Will my pet be scared or in pain during treatment?

At all times, we focus on balanced perioperative pain control. This means that from the moment our patient arrives to the moment they go home, we work to maximize their comfort.
